HDTV Supplys WolfPackâ„¢ 4K/30 16x16 HDMI Switcher routes HDMI high definition audio/video from any of 16-HDMI sources to any of 16 displays over HDMI cables. Because it is a matrix switcher, it allows any input to be routed to any output; or the same input to be routed to all outputs, or any combination. This 1U 4K 16x16 HDMI Matrix Switcher comes with Control4â„¢, URC, Crestron Drivers, among others.
Our 4K 16x16 HDMI matrix gives you thousands of input and output combinations. This 16x16 HDMI Switcher switches quickly without any flashing as its design is to avoid the flashing, as seen by other HDMI matrix switchers, it presents EDID which represents all the connected displays. This eliminates the source trying to adjust the resolution dynamically to fit the TVs which limits the flexibility but increases usability. When the HDMI signal progresses through this 16x16 HDMI Matrix Switcher it is re-timed, level compensated, its phase error is corrected and any data jitter is eliminated so the output is a regenerated brand new perfect HDMI signal as when it was coming in from the source device.
The EDID learning function is only necessary whenever you encounter any display on the HDMI output port that cannot play audio and video properly. Because the HDMI source devices and displays may have various level of capability in playing audio and video, the general principle is that the source device will output the lowest standards in audio format and video resolutions to be commonly acceptable among all HDMI displays. In this case, a 720p stereo HDMI signal output would be probably the safest choice. Nevertheless, the user can force the matrix to learn the EDID of the lowest capable HDMI display among others to make sure all displays are capable to play the HDMI signals normally.
